实验三

 
#include <stdio.h>
 #include <math.h>
 int main() {
     int a,b,c;
     a=101;
     c=0;
     while(a<=200){
         for(b=2;b<sqrt(a);b++){
             if(a%b==0)
             break;
         }
         if(b>sqrt(a)){
         
             printf("%5d",a);
            c++; 
         if(c%5==0)
           printf("\n");
       }
        a=a+1;
     }
    printf("\n");
    printf("101~200之间共有%d个素数",c);
     return 0;
 }

#include <stdio.h>
int main()
{  
   double a,b,c;
   scanf("%lf %lf %lf", &a, &b, &c);
   if(a+b>c && a+c>b && b+c>a)
   {
       if(a==b && a==c)
           printf("构成等边三角形\n");
    else if(a==b || a==c || b==c)
        printf("构成等腰三角形\n");
    else
        printf("构成一般三角形\n"); 
   }
    else
        printf("不能构成三角形\n");
    return 0;
}

#include<stdio.h>
int main(){
     int i,j,k;
 char space=' ';
 for(i=1;i<=4;i++)
 {
     for(j=3;j>=i;j--)
     {
         printf("%c",space);
     }
     for(k=1;k<=(2*i-1);k=k+1)
     {
         printf("*");
     }
     printf("\n");
}

    return 0;
}

posted on 2019-04-15 22:22  7365  阅读(128)  评论(1编辑  收藏  举报

导航